The BD4740G is a voltage detector IC manufactured by Rohm Semiconductor. It's designed to monitor a power supply voltage and generate a reset signal when the voltage drops below a certain threshold. This feature is crucial in preventing microcontrollers and other digital circuits from malfunctioning due to undervoltage conditions. The BD4740G is commonly used in applications requiring reliable power management and system stability.

Additional Details:
The BD4740G is available with various detection voltage thresholds, typically ranging from 2.3V to 4.8V. The open drain output requires a pull-up resistor. The device operates with a low quiescent current, minimizing its impact on system power consumption. The hysteresis feature prevents oscillation of the reset signal when the input voltage is near the detection threshold. The small package size makes it suitable for space-constrained applications. The wide operating temperature range ensures reliable operation in a variety of environments. This voltage detector provides a simple and effective solution for protecting electronic circuits from undervoltage conditions.
